Output f63ae285cbfdf688c8cdcffa27c26a9c8ac981b0281547250de7aa29d6292b63:16

value
35913
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e1f34e15517a5777e1155e86ae7b63cb27db7191e0910480557ed27fc161186a
address
bc1pu8e5u9230fth0cg4t6r2u7mrevnakuv3uzgsfqz40mf8lstprp4q24pnay
transaction
f63ae285cbfdf688c8cdcffa27c26a9c8ac981b0281547250de7aa29d6292b63
spent
true